Wakefield trinity have rejected a bid from Hull Kingston Rovers for the signing of 35 year old Luke gale, the 2017 man of steel winner is heavily wanted by Hull, Wakefield are trying their hardest to keep hold of the scrum-half.

Rovers have identified the experience of Luke Gale as someone who is able to provide cover and to compete with the likes of Mikey Lewis and Tyrone May, but their approach has been blocked by Wakefield trinity

Wakefield Trinity will be hoping to keep hold of the 35 year old, as they look to get back into the super league having been relegated last season.
